About this course

With a focus on eco-literacy and sustainable finance, learners will gain a deep understanding of the environmental, social, and governance (ESG) factors that impact business performance and financial success. The course covers a range of topics, including sustainable investing, carbon accounting, green finance, and impact investing. Learners will also have the opportunity to engage in real-world case studies and practical exercises to apply their knowledge and skills. Upon completion of the programme, learners will be able to analyze and evaluate the ESG performance of companies, integrate sustainability principles into financial decision-making, and communicate the business case for sustainability to stakeholders. Course Details

• Introduction to Eco-Literacy and Sustainable Finance
• Understanding Eco-Literacy: Principles and Practices
• The Intersection of Eco-Literacy and Financial Markets
• Sustainable Finance Instruments and Eco-Investment Strategies
• The Role of Corporate Social Responsibility in Sustainable Finance
• Climate Risk Assessment and Eco-Financial Decision Making
• Eco-Literacy and Financial Regulation: Current Trends and Future Directions
• The Economic Impact of Environmental Degradation and Sustainable Solutions
• Green Bonds, Social Bonds, and Sustainability-Linked Loans: An In-depth Analysis
• Case Studies: Successful Eco-Literacy and Sustainable Finance Initiatives
